?s re: traveling with a 2-year old...

We'll be flying to AZ in October for SILs wedding and LO has never been on a plane...  Our family trips so far have been road trips and the furthest we've gone is Naples...

We'll be driving in AZ so I need a car seat - can we take that on the plane?  Someone mentioned that I can strap the car seat to LO's seat on the plane (we're getting him is own seat)...  is that right?  Honestly, I've never noticed anyone do this on a flight, but I can't remember being on too many flights with toddlers either so...

Also, what do you recommend if his ears "pop"?  He doesn't drink from bottles anymore, but I can bring one with water or juice if that'll work.

We are going to try and get on an early morning flight (non-stop), so hopefully he'll be having breakfast as soon as we take off and maybe nap during the flight.  We're bringing the iPad and a fav toy/book - anything else you would suggest?  I'm getting a bit anxious about the trip already...

    Yes you can strap the car seat to the plane seat.  In case you opt to just have him sit in his seat your are still allowed to bring the car seat and a stroller which they will put away when you enter the plane...  These do not count as allowed carry on baggage so they are free of charge.

    We are traveling with dd this Saturday, 2 days before her 2nd birthday, but this is about the 5th or 6th air trip for her, yet the first since she stopped using bottles.  We only allow binky use when she sleeps at night but on this trip we are giving it to her when the plane takes off and when it is going to land since the suction is what protects their little ears.  If he doesn't take a binky at all you can try a lollipop or anything he can suction on. 

    Aside from a favorite book or toy I always additionally bring a new one in case she loses interest in the already known ones the surprise of something new usually works with us!

     BTW early morning flights in our experience have been the very best for dd!

    You can either use the car seat on the plane or gate check it right before you board the plane.  Make sure the car seat says it's FAA approved.

    You'll need a gate check tag for it and the stroller if that's what you wish to do.  They should have the gate check things available to you at the gate when you land.

    Stickers are fun for traveling.  GL and have fun!
